Summerville's climate presents specific challenges. Winters here can bring significant snowfall, freezing temperatures, and ice, which can wreak havoc on boat hulls, engines, and interiors. The first step is deciding between indoor and outdoor storage. Indoor storage, such as a local heated unit or a secure warehouse, offers the best protection from the elements and is ideal for preventing freeze damage to engines and plumbing. Outdoor storage is more common and affordable but requires meticulous preparation. If choosing outdoor storage in Summerville, a high-quality, fitted cover that withstands snow load is non-negotiable. Consider using a sturdy support frame to prevent pooling and potential cover tears.
Preparation is key. Start by a thorough freshwater wash to remove contaminants from local waterways. Completely drain all water from the engine, bilge, livewells, and plumbing systems to prevent freezing and cracking—a critical step given our freezing temps. Add a fuel stabilizer to a nearly full tank to prevent condensation and fuel degradation. Remove electronics, valuables, and any moisture-sensitive items. For inboard engines, fogging the cylinders and changing the oil is a wise move. Don't forget to protect against pests; mice seeking winter shelter love boat interiors, so use dryer sheets or rodent repellents in strategic spots.
